Subject: Incremental rebuilds — cut-over done

Hi Renna,

Quick recap: the Lanternleaf site is now on incremental static rebuilds as of this morning. Full builds dropped from ~14 minutes to under 90 seconds for typical content edits. The old nightly full-rebuild cron stays on as a safety net for another two weeks. Nothing exploded, cache invalidation behaved. When you review the PR, the rollout used the following configuration values.

config for yahof-tajop:
zorath:
  pin: 7493
  metrics_host: metrics.zorath.tolvaqsys.internal
  tenant: praiel
  seal: seal_fd9cd4f1

## Tuning

The receipt mailer (Almsgate) batches donation receipts and sends through the Thornquay relay. On-call: if the queue backs up, resist the urge to crank batch size — the relay rate-limits per connection, and bigger batches just mean bigger retries. Scale worker count first, then shorten the flush interval. Dedupe window must stay longer than the retry horizon or donors get duplicate receipts, which generates tickets. All knobs live in one place and are read at worker start. Current production values follow.

tuning table, kajop-yafof:
QUOTAS = {
    "wenath": 10,
    "ulaael": 5,
}

## Runbook: Archiving cold buckets (Glacierline)

Quick heads-up for review: when we retire a cold-storage bucket in Glacierline, we don't delete it — we flip it to archive tier and strip write access, which keeps the audit folks happy. The archiver job runs from the ops box with its own env file: set `ARCHIVE_TIER=deep`, `RETENTION_DAYS=2555`, and confirm the bucket list matches the decommission ticket. The archiver authenticates to the storage API with a dedicated credential, so the next line in that file sets it.

vault entry, haduf-hahag: ARCHIVE_KEY3=d85